Human Resources Management now include more than just hiring, termination, and filling out benefits forms. Some of the responsibilities of HRM now include such aspects as:
- Payroll and employee benefits
- Analyzing and designing job functions
- Creating a safe work environment
- Employee selection and recruitment
- Employee performance evaluations and compensation.
- Training/orientation and professional development.
- Safety and wellness of employees
